Flinders View is a locality 31 km from Brisbane in Queensland, classified as inner regional by the ABS. The postcode is 4305. It falls within the Ipswich region. The local government area is Ipswich.

According to the 2021 Census, Flinders View has a population of 5,816 with a median age of 38. The median weekly household income is $1,850, close to the QLD average. The unemployment rate is 4.1%, lower than the QLD average. The Indigenous population is 237 (4.1% of residents).

Housing in Flinders View includes a median weekly rent of $300, median monthly mortgage repayment of $1,517, with 2,047 total dwellings. Housing costs in the area sit below the QLD average. Owner-occupied dwellings (owned or mortgaged) make up 69.9% of housing.

On the SEIFA Index of Relative Socio-economic Advantage and Disadvantage, Flinders View scores in decile 5 out of 10, which is around the national average.

Flinders View is part of the Ipswich Inner statistical area in Queensland.
